from fife import fife
import editor
from fife.extensions.serializers.xml_loader_tools import root_subfile
from events import events
from mapcontroller import MapController
class MapView:
""" MapView represents a map in the editor.
It handles opening, saving and closing of a map,
as well as displaying it on screen.
"""
def __init__(self, map):
self._map = map
self._editor = editor.getEditor()
self._controller = MapController(self._map)
self._camera = None
if map is None:
raise AttributeError("No map passed to MapView!")
if not self._map.getLayers():
raise AttributeError('Editor error: map ' + self._map.getId() + ' has no layers. Cannot edit.')
map.addChangeListener(self._editor.getEventListener().mapchangelistener)
for layer in map.getLayers():
layer.addChangeListener(self._editor.getEventListener().layerchangelistener)
events.onLayerCreate.connect(self._layerCreated)
def _cleanUp(self):
events.onLayerCreate.disconnect(self._layerCreated)
self.removeLayerlisteners()
self.importlist = []
self._map = None
self._editor = None
self._controller = None
self._camera = None
def _layerCreated(self, map, layer):
if map.getId() == self._map.getId():
layer.addChangeListener(self._editor.getEventListener().layerchangelistener)
def removeLayerlisteners(self):
""" remove all layer listeners for this map """
if self._map:
for layer in self._map.getLayers():
listener = self._editor.getEventListener().layerchangelistener
layer.removeChangeListener(listener)
def removeMaplistener(self):
""" remove map listener """
if self._map:
listener = self._editor.getEventListener().mapchangelistener
self._map.removeChangeListener(listener)
# Copied from mapeditor.py
def show(self):
""" Sets up the camera to display the map. Size of the camera is equal to the
screen size """
_camera = None
engine = self._editor.getEngine()
for cam in self._map.getCameras():
cam.resetRenderers()
cam.setEnabled(False)
for cam in self._map.getCameras():
if cam.getLocationRef().getMap().getId() == self._map.getId():
rb = engine.getRenderBackend()
cam.setViewPort(fife.Rect(0, 0, rb.getScreenWidth(), rb.getScreenHeight()))
cam.setEnabled(True)
self._camera = cam
break
else:
raise AttributeError('No cameras found associated with this map: ' + self._map.getId())
def getCamera(self):
return self._camera
def setCamera(self, camera):
if not camera:
print "Camera can not be None"
return
if camera.getLocation().getLayer().getMap() != self._map:
print "Camera is not associated with this map"
return
self._camera = camera
def getController(self):
return self._controller
def getMap(self):
return self._map
def save(self):
""" Saves the map using the previous filename.
Emits preSave and postSave signals.
"""
curname = ""
try:
curname = self._map.getFilename()
except RuntimeError:
print "Map has no filename yet, can't save."
return
# create final import list
importList = [root_subfile(curname, i) for i in self._controller.importList.keys()]
events.preSave.send(sender=self, mapview=self)
mapSaver = fife.MapSaver();
mapSaver.save(self._map, curname, importList);
events.postSave.send(sender=self, mapview=self)
def saveAs(self, filename):
""" Saves the map using a specified filename.
Emits preSave and postSave signals.
"""
#create final import list
importList = [root_subfile(str(filename), i) for i in self._controller.importList.keys()]
events.preSave.send(sender=self, mapview=self)
mapSaver = fife.MapSaver();
mapSaver.save(self._map, str(filename), importList);
events.postSave.send(sender=self, mapview=self)
def close(self):
""" Closes the mapview """
events.preMapClosed.send(sender=self, mapview=self)
self._controller.cleanUp()
for cam in self._map.getCameras():
cam.resetRenderers()
cam.setEnabled(False)
self.removeLayerlisteners()
self.removeMaplistener()
# Unload the map from FIFE
self._editor.getEngine().getModel().deleteMap(self._map)
self._cleanUp()
events.postMapClosed.send(sender=self, mapview=self)
